This course is designed to equip the students with the knowledge, skills and attitudes necessary to perform the duties, tasks and steps required of a bartender in the various bar and food and beverage outlets. It also provides the students with sufficient knowledge on how to operate a bar and provide wine service to guests in hotels and other hospitality related establishments. 

General Course Objectives:

at the end of 54 hours of virtual classroom and laboratory activities, the students will be able to:

1. Demonstrate skills and knowledge required to carry out Bar service operations

2. Manifest the basics of mixing cocktails and the importance of standard recipes and standard requirements.

3. Demonstrate competency in determining the quality of wines, wine service and pairing.
